Core Mechanisms: How It Works
The science behind hard water buildup is rooted in chemistry. When water with high mineral content evaporates, the dissolved calcium and magnesium ions bond with carbonate ions, forming insoluble calcium carbonate (limestone). This process is accelerated by heat, which is why faucets near hot water pipes often show more buildup. The deposits adhere to surfaces through a combination of chemical bonding and physical adhesion, making them resistant to water alone. To remove them, you need a substance that can weaken these bonds—typically an acid or a chelating agent.
Acids like vinegar (acetic acid) and citric acid work by donating protons (H+ ions) that react with the carbonate ions in the mineral deposits, converting them into soluble compounds like calcium acetate. This chemical reaction breaks down the buildup without damaging most metal surfaces. Mechanical tools, such as bottle brushes or plastic scrubbers, physically dislodge larger deposits, while commercial descalers often combine acids with surfactants to enhance penetration. The choice of method depends on the deposit’s thickness and the fixture’s material, ensuring effective removal without causing damage.

Comparative Analysis
| Method | Effectiveness | Pros & Cons |
|---|---|
| White Vinegar Soak | Highly effective for moderate buildup; natural, non-toxic, and inexpensive. Best for overnight treatment. May require multiple applications for severe cases. |
| Baking Soda Paste | Gentle abrasive action; safe for most surfaces. Less effective on thick deposits; requires scrubbing. |
| Commercial Descalers | Fast-acting with targeted formulas; often contains strong acids. Can damage certain metals or plastics if misused. |
| Citric Acid Solution | Eco-friendly and effective; works well in spray bottles for hard-to-reach areas. May require longer soak times than vinegar. |

Comprehensive FAQs
Q: How often should I clean hard water buildup on my faucet?
A: For areas with hard water, aim to clean faucets every 1–3 months, depending on the severity of the buildup. If you notice a reduction in water flow or visible stains, address it immediately to prevent further accumulation.
Q: Can I use bleach to clean hard water stains?
A: No, bleach is not recommended. While it may disinfect, it can damage metal finishes, rubber seals, and plastic components over time. Stick to vinegar, citric acid, or baking soda for safe and effective cleaning.
Q: Will hard water buildup damage my faucet over time?
A: Yes, persistent buildup can corrode metal parts, clog aerators, and even cause leaks. Regular cleaning prevents these issues and extends the life of your fixtures.
Q: Are there any natural alternatives to vinegar for removing hard water stains?
A: Yes, citric acid (found in lemon juice or powder form) and cream of tartar are effective natural descalers. Mix citric acid with water for a spray solution, or create a paste with cream of tartar and water for scrubbing.
Q: How do I prevent hard water buildup on new faucets?
A: Install a water softener or use a faucet filter to reduce mineral content. Regularly wipe down fixtures with a microfiber cloth and apply a thin layer of mineral oil to protect finishes from future buildup.
Q: Can I use a toothbrush to clean hard water deposits?
A: Yes, a soft-bristle toothbrush is ideal for reaching tight spaces like aerator screens. Pair it with vinegar or baking soda for best results, but avoid metal brushes to prevent scratching.
Q: What’s the fastest way to clean hard water buildup on a faucet?
A: For quick results, soak a cloth in white vinegar, wrap it around the faucet, and secure it with a rubber band overnight. In the morning, wipe away the dissolved deposits with a microfiber cloth.
Q: Will hard water stains come back after cleaning?
A: If the underlying water hardness isn’t addressed, stains may return. Use a water softener or regular maintenance to keep fixtures stain-free long-term.
Q: Are there any cleaning products I should avoid?
A: Avoid abrasive pads, steel wool, or bleach-based cleaners, as they can scratch or corrode faucet surfaces. Also, steer clear of undiluted hydrochloric acid, which is too harsh for most household fixtures.
Q: How do I clean hard water buildup from a stainless steel faucet?
A: Stainless steel is durable but can be scratched. Use a paste of baking soda and water, apply it with a soft cloth, and rinse thoroughly. For stubborn stains, a vinegar-soaked cloth works well, but avoid scrubbing too aggressively.
